Gordon Henriksend5687672007-11-04 16:15:04 +000010// The StripSymbols transformation implements code stripping. Specifically, it
11// can delete:
Michael Gottesman0900993c2013-08-21 22:53:29 +000012//
Gordon Henriksend5687672007-11-04 16:15:04 +000013// * names for virtual registers
14// * symbols for internal globals and functions
15// * debug information
Chris Lattnere8ebcb32004-12-02 21:25:03 +000016//
Gordon Henriksend5687672007-11-04 16:15:04 +000017// Note that this transformation makes code much less readable, so it should
18// only be used in situations where the 'strip' utility would be used, such as
19// reducing code size or making it harder to reverse engineer code.

Michael Gottesman823aaff2013-08-23 00:23:24 +0000335/// Remove any debug info for global variables/functions in the given module for
336/// which said global variable/function no longer exists (i.e. is null).
337///
338/// Debugging information is encoded in llvm IR using metadata. This is designed
339/// such a way that debug info for symbols preserved even if symbols are
340/// optimized away by the optimizer. This special pass removes debug info for
341/// such symbols.
